1. INTRODUCTION
The UHD Audio Center is designed to allow multiple analog/digital audio sources to be controlled, switched and output to a variety of analog/digital audio equipment. With video supports up to 6G at 4K2K
and audio sampling rate converter up to 384KHz this device has an unbeatable feature you can nd in the market. Also it supports 2CH LPCM audio, HDMI, USB Audio 2.0, Optical and Coaxial input/output
with both ADC and DAC functions. USB could supports DOP (DSD over PCM) decoded, with high sampling frequency to perform high quality and lower the probability of distortion.
For professional, headphone output with build-in amplier and XLR
(Low noise Professional Balance) output offer unparalleled audio quality. Traditional 3.5mm earphone jack analog input and stereo RCA output with a highly accurate PLL and low jitter reduction clock system allows user with total enjoyment over the original sound. OLED display with on-panel control and IR remote control leave user with friendly use over the device.

5. FEATURES
Digital
• Supports Coaxial, Optical, USB and 4 HDMI inputs
• Supports HDMI, Coaxial and Optical outputs
Supports digital audio signal input and conversion into analog
stereo
Supports HDMI Audio output can either output the incoming
embedded HDMI (Bypass Mode) or insert the selected audio signal
(Ext Audio Mode)
HDMI video always bypassed to HDMI output
Supports HDMI video resolutions up to 4K2K (3840×2160@24/25/30/50/60Hz & 4096×2160@24/25/30/50/60Hz)
Supports HDMI data rate up to 6Gbps and Deep Color up to 1080p
36bit
• Support Coaxial Input/ output and USB input sampling rate up tp 384kHz/32bits.
• Coaxial and Optical input support DOP decode to PCM
HDMI audio embedding or de-embedding
Supports Sampling Rate Conversion, all inputs can be SRC to 44.1, 48, 88.2, 96, 176.4, 192 and 384kHz via DSP Engine

6. OPERATION CONTROLS AND FUNCTIONS
6.1 Front Panel

2
HDMI IN 1~4: Connect to the HDMI input source equipment such
as DVD/ Blu-ray player with 6G HDMI signal sending with HDMI cable. 6G signal are support on all 4 ports.
3
HDMI OUT: Connect to HDTV/monitor for output image display with
6G HDMI signal sending from HDMI cables.
4
COAX. IN: Connect with input source equipment such as Set-Top-
Box or PS3 for input audio signal sending with Coaxial cable.
5
OPT. IN: Connect with input source equipment such as DVD/Blu-
ray player for input audio signal sending with Optical cable.
6
USB IN: This slot is to connect with PC/NB source equipment for
USB audio signal input sending. Also this slot could use on rmware
upgrade.
Note: USB input need to install drivers and applications from the
disc which contained on package.
7
COAX. OUT: Connect to amplier or active speaker with coaxial
cable.
8
OPT. OUT: Connect to amplier or active speaker with optical
cable.
9
L/R OUT: Connect to amplier or active speaker with RCA jack
cable.
10
XLR (L/R) OUT: These slots are to connect from output amplier or
directly to professional output speakers with XLR cables. Balanced
